but you should,,, ICs are very important especially for petrols,,, tuning a car is not just getting power outta it, making it realiable on the long run is important too. Engines like best lower intake temps rather than just for power even cause more heat = more mechanical stress,,,
And I really can't see it costing a grand if you buy a used one [whatever car it is off should be ok] and the mejor expense becomes bolting it in front of the car and making the pipes,,,

as for topic mind

everyone ends up on the same path...

turbo back exhaust, dv, filter and remap
add a tip and i/c to the equation and theres not much else thats gonna get the power up...but take away some weight and add some bigger brakes will make ur car quicker
